Goalie Isaac Boehmer has signed a new contract with the Vancouver Whitecaps through 2027, with a club option for 2028.
A product of the Okanagan, Boehmer began his path with Pinnacles FC and Thompson Okanagan FC before joining the Whitecaps FC BMO Okanagan Academy Centre in 2013. He later advanced to the ’Caps MLS Academy in 2018 and signed his first-team contract in 2020.
Now 24, the Okanagan Falls native has made 18 first-team appearances and earned four clean sheets across all competitions. He started both legs against CF Monterrey in the 2025 Concacaf Champions Cup and has been instrumental in four straight TELUS Canadian Championship titles, starting all 10 matches in 2024 and 2025.
